Job DescriptionWe're migrating complex on‑prem regulatory reporting pipelines from a legacy ETL + Autosys + SQL + Teradata stack to a modern Databricks + Snowflake platform on Azure. The role is hands‑on: design, implement, test, and reconcile production pipelines feeding regulatory reports under strict parity requirements.
Must-Have Skills- Scala / Spark – production experience writing Spark applications in Scala (not just notebooks); comfortable with the Data Frame API, joins, window functions, partitioning, and performance tuning
- Databricks – Serverless compute, Unity Catalog, Asset Bundles, Databricks CLI
- SQL – fluency in writing, analyzing and extracting requirements from complex SQL scripts
- Snowflake – schema design, performance, Spark‑Snowflake connector
- Azure – ADLS, networking basics, secrets/identity (Entra / managed identities)
- Orchestration – Airflow (DAG authoring, sensors, retries, SLAs)
- CI/CD – Artifactory, Git Hub Actions pipelines: build, sharded test matrices, artifact promotion through dev → QA → UAT → prod
- Testing – experience in TDD, writing unit tests (Scala Test, Any Flat Spec ) and BDD (Concordion or equivalent)
- Data quality & reconciliation – building automated parity checks against legacy outputs, drift detection, row‑level reconciliation tooling
- Large‑scale migrations – proven track record migrating legacy ETL (Autosys/Informatica/etc.) to cloud data platforms, including dependency mapping and cutover planning
- Modern data engineering practices – medallion architecture (Bronze/Silver/Gold), idempotent pipelines, schema evolution, lineage, observability
- Financial services / regulatory reporting domain
- Python (Databricks utilities, tooling)
- Spec‑driven development workflows (specs → plans → tasks → implementation)
- Gradle (composite builds) and JVM tooling
